Apple's Trust & Safety group needs to build and support regulatory systems on a large scale to protect against fraud and abuse, ensuring compliance with worldwide regulatory obligations and providing users with a safe platform.
Requirements
- 6 or more years experience working on large-scale, enterprise applications on Java/Scala and related technologies
- Experience in relational and non-relational database systems
- Experience in designing and operating highly distributed, scalable and available systems
- Experience in building microservices or event-driven applications from the ground up.
Responsibilities
- Collaborate with the PM team to understand requirements and ensure regulatory compliance.
- Integrate internal tools for enhanced operational efficiency.
- Design and maintain adaptable systems to accommodate regulatory changes.
- Act as engineering point of contact for teams within Apple and outside
- Troubleshoot technical issues and optimize system performance.
- Implement and manage system to uphold security standards.
- Ensure software compliance with all audit requirements.
Other
- Excellent communication skills to facilitate requirements analysis, articulate design and schedule trade-offs
- MS or BS in Computer Science or related field, or equivalent experience
- MS in Computer Science or related field with 4 or more years of experience